Identifying the Signs of Roof Damage
Before you even contact a contractor, becoming familiar with common indicators of roof distress can empower you during your conversations. You’re looking for persistent issues that warrant professional assessment.
Visible Wear and Tear on Shingles
Take a look at your shingles. Are they curling, cracking, or brittle? Are there bald spots where granules are missing? These are often early warnings that your roofing material is degrading and may be losing its protective capabilities.
Evidence of Granule Loss in Gutters
Another critical sign is the presence of excessive shingle granules in your gutters and downspouts. These granules are designed to protect the asphalt layer beneath each shingle from UV rays. When they’re washing away, it means the shingles are wearing out and their effectiveness is diminished.
Sagging or Uneven Roof Sections
A visual inspection from the ground can sometimes reveal if certain areas of your roof appear sunken or are not level. This could indicate underlying structural problems, such as damaged rafters or deck boards, which require immediate attention.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
The most obvious indicator of a roof problem is water infiltration. If you’re noticing water stains, discoloration, or even mold growth on your interior ceilings or walls, it’s a clear sign that your roof is compromised and needs repair.
Peeling or Blistering Paint on Exterior Walls
Sometimes, roof leaks can manifest as moisture seeping down exterior walls, leading to paint peeling or blistering, particularly near the roofline.
Differentiating Between Repair and Replacement
Once you’ve identified potential issues, you’ll need to determine if a localized repair will suffice or if a full roof replacement is the more prudent course of action. This is where the expertise of a professional becomes invaluable.
Factors Influencing the Decision for Repair
Minor damage, such as a few missing shingles from a storm, or a small, localized leak, might be effectively addressed with targeted repairs. The goal of a repair is to restore the integrity of the damaged area without a full system overhaul.
When a Complete Roof Replacement is Necessary
If your roof has reached the end of its lifespan (typically 20-50 years depending on material) or has sustained widespread damage from a significant event, replacement is often the more cost-effective long-term solution. A new roof provides comprehensive protection and can significantly improve your home’s energy efficiency.

The Importance of Licensing and Insurance
A reputable roofing company will be fully licensed to operate in Texas and will carry comprehensive insurance. This protects both you and the workers.
Understanding Texas State Licensing Requirements
Ensure the company you are considering holds the necessary licenses and certifications required by the state of Texas to perform roofing work. This demonstrates a commitment to adhering to industry standards and regulations.
Why General Liability and Worker’s Compensation Matter
General liability insurance protects your property from accidental damage during the roofing process. Worker’s compensation insurance covers medical expenses and lost wages for any workers injured on your property, preventing you from being held liable.

Understanding Different Roofing Materials
The materials used for your roof significantly impact its durability, appearance, and cost. A knowledgeable contractor will be able to guide you through the options, explaining the pros and cons of each.
Asphalt Shingles: The Most Common Choice
Asphalt shingles are prevalent in many Texas homes due to their balance of cost-effectiveness and performance.
Benefits of Asphalt Shingles
They are relatively affordable, come in a wide range of colors and styles, and are generally easy to install and repair, making them a popular choice for many homeowners.
Considerations and Longevity of Asphalt Shingles
However, their lifespan can vary depending on the quality of the shingle and the climate. Extreme heat and Texas storms can accelerate wear and tear on lower-grade asphalt shingles.
Metal Roofing: Durability and Modern Appeal
Metal roofing has gained significant traction due to its exceptional durability and modern aesthetic.
Advantages of Metal Roofing Systems
Metal roofs are highly resistant to fire, wind, and impact, and can last significantly longer than asphalt shingles. They are also energy-efficient, reflecting solar heat.
Potential Drawbacks and Installation Nuances
While more expensive upfront, the extended lifespan and reduced maintenance often make metal roofing a cost-effective choice over time. Proper installation is crucial for optimal performance and to avoid potential noise issues.
Other Roofing Material Options
Depending on your home’s architectural style and your personal preferences, other materials might be considered.
Tile Roofing (Clay and Concrete)
Tile roofs offer a classic, durable, and aesthetically pleasing option, often associated with Mediterranean or Spanish architectural styles. They are very fire-resistant and can last for many decades.
Wood Shakes and Shingles
For a more natural and rustic look, wood shakes and shingles can be an option. However, they require more maintenance, are susceptible to fire, and may not be permitted in all areas due to fire risk.
The Mark of Excellence: Detail-Oriented Installation Processes
A top-tier roofing company understands that a successful roof is not just about the materials but about the meticulous installation process. Every step, from preparing the deck to the final flashing, plays a vital role.
Proper Underlayment and Flashing Installation
These seemingly small details are critical to preventing water intrusion and ensuring the longevity of your roof.
The Role of Roofing Underlayment
Underlayment acts as a secondary barrier against water, protecting the roof deck from moisture even if shingles are damaged or blown off.
Importance of Flashing in Preventing Leaks
Flashing, typically made of metal, is installed in areas where the roof planes change or where there are penetrations (like chimneys or vents). Incorrectly installed flashing is a leading cause of roof leaks.
Ventilation: A Key Component of Roof Health
Modern roofing systems require proper ventilation to prevent heat and moisture buildup within the attic space.
How Attic Ventilation Protects Your Roof
Adequate attic ventilation helps regulate temperature, preventing ice dams in colder months and reducing the risk of premature shingle degradation due to heat buildup in the summer. It also helps prevent mold and mildew growth.
Types of Roof Ventilation Systems
A trusted roofer will explain different ventilation options, such as ridge vents, soffit vents, and gable vents, and how they can be integrated into your roof system for optimal performance.

Comprehensive and Detailed Estimates
Before any work begins, you should receive a clear, itemized breakdown of the costs involved.
What to Expect in a Roofing Estimate
A good estimate will detail the scope of work, materials to be used (including brands and product codes if possible), labor costs, and any associated fees. It should be easy to understand and free of vague language.
Avoiding Hidden Costs and Unexpected Charges
A reputable company will aim to provide an all-inclusive estimate, identifying potential variables upfront to prevent surprise charges down the line.

Warranties and Guarantees: Your Long-Term Assurance
The confidence a roofing company has in its work is often reflected in the warranties and guarantees they offer. These are crucial for your peace of mind and financial security.
Understanding Manufacturer Warranties
Most roofing materials come with warranties provided by the manufacturers.
Different Types of Manufacturer Warranties
These can range from limited lifetime warranties on high-end shingles to shorter warranties on more basic materials. It’s essential to understand the coverage and any limitations.
The Importance of Registration and Compliance
Ensure the roofing company you choose will properly register your new roof with the manufacturer to activate the full warranty coverage and guide you on any homeowner responsibilities to maintain that warranty.
Contractor Warranties: Standing Behind Their Workmanship
Beyond the material warranty, a trusted roofer will offer a warranty on their labor and installation.
What a Workmanship Warranty Covers
This typically covers defects in the installation, such as improper sealing, flashing issues, or other workmanship errors. The duration of these warranties can vary significantly.
How to Verify the Contractor’s Guarantee
Always ask for these warranties in writing. A company that hesitates or is vague about their workmanship guarantee may not be the best choice.
